首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何只覆盖一个组件的@material主题颜色?

要只覆盖一个组件的@material主题颜色,可以按照以下步骤进行操作:

  1. 确定要覆盖的组件:首先,确定你想要覆盖的具体组件,例如按钮(Button)或卡片(Card)等。
  2. 导入@material主题:在你的项目中,确保已经导入了@material主题的相关文件,包括样式表和颜色变量。
  3. 了解组件的CSS类名:每个@material组件都有一个或多个CSS类名,用于定义其样式。查阅官方文档或源代码,找到你想要覆盖的组件的CSS类名。
  4. 创建自定义样式:使用你喜欢的CSS预处理器(如Sass或Less)或纯CSS,创建一个新的样式文件。
  5. 覆盖主题颜色:在自定义样式文件中,使用组件的CSS类名和@material主题的颜色变量,覆盖组件的颜色样式。例如,如果你想要覆盖按钮的背景颜色,可以使用类似以下的代码:
代码语言:txt
复制
/* 自定义样式文件 */
.my-button {
  background-color: var(--mdc-theme-primary);
}

在上述代码中,.my-button是你自定义的类名,--mdc-theme-primary是@material主题中定义的主要颜色变量。

  1. 应用自定义样式:将自定义样式文件导入到你的项目中,并将其应用于你想要覆盖颜色的组件。可以通过在HTML文件中添加类名或通过JavaScript动态添加类名来实现。
  2. 验证效果:在浏览器中打开你的项目,并验证组件的颜色是否已成功覆盖。

请注意,以上步骤是一般性的指导,具体实现可能因你所使用的前端框架或库而有所不同。建议参考相关框架或库的文档,以了解更详细的操作方法。

腾讯云相关产品和产品介绍链接地址: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

1分28秒

PS小白教程:如何在Photoshop中制作出镂空文字?

3分54秒

PS使用教程:如何在Mac版Photoshop中制作烟花效果?

1时8分

SAP系统数据归档,如何节约50%运营成本?

17分43秒

MetPy气象编程Python库处理数据及可视化新属性预览

领券